GOP rebels deal stinging rebuke to Trump as threat to primary defectors backfires

Several House Republicans revolted against President Donald Trump on Wednesday, helping Democrats pass a sweeping resolution to block controversial Canadian tariffs and delivering a rare and stinging rebuke to the president’s signature economic policy.

The final vote was 219-211, with one Democrat, Rep. Jared Golden of Maine, going rogue and siding with Trump.

The drama began on Tuesday when GOP leadership failed to squash a Republican rebellion. A procedural rule vote designed to prevent any House challenges to Trump’s tariffs went down in flames thanks to three Republican defectors: Reps. Thomas Massie of Kentucky, Kevin Kiley of California, and Don Bacon of Nebraska.

Republicans have clung to a razor-thin majority, and Johnson could only afford to lose one Republican vote.

Johnson downplayed the disaster, telling reporters Trump was not angry despite threats moments before the vote to primary any rebel Republicans.

“Any Republican, in the House or the Senate, that votes against TARIFFS will seriously suffer the consequences come Election time, and that includes Primaries!” Trump threatened on Truth Social. “Our Trade Deficit has been reduced by 78%, the Dow Jones has just hit 50,000, and the S&P, 7,000, all Numbers that were considered IMPOSSIBLE just one year ago. In addition, TARIFFS have given us Great National Security because the mere mention of the word has Countries agreeing to our strongest wishes. TARIFFS have given us Economic and National Security, and no Republican should be responsible for destroying this privilege.”

Even so, Johnson swatted away any notion the president was harboring ill will.

“He’s not upset. I just left the White House. He understands what’s going on. It’s not going to affect or change his policy. He can veto these things if they come to it,” Johnson said.
